发明名称 VIBRATION-SUPPRESSING DEVICE
摘要 PROBLEM TO BE SOLVED: To suppress the structural resonance between the natural frequency in the rotating direction of a drive shaft and an aerodynamic vibration frequency applied to optical equipment by fully separating them by changing an inertial coefficient in the rotary direction of the drive shaft of the optical equipment. SOLUTION: The level of the natural frequency in the rotating direction of a drive shaft 4 is changed by adjusting the gain of a servo mechanism 7. However, during normal flight, the gain of the servo mechanism 7 is set to 0, and a controller 8 gives a gain change command to the servo mechanism 7 via a signal line 7 when the aerodynamic vibration direction being applied to optical equipment 2 approaches the frequency in the rotating direction of the drive shaft 4 at the gain 0 of the servo mechanism 7, thus fully separating the natural frequency in the rotating direction of the drive shaft 4 from the frequency of aerodynamic vibration being applied to the equipment 2 and hence avoiding the structural resonance between them, eliminating the peak value of a gain at the resonance frequency in the frequency characteristics of the control system of the drive motor 4 of the optical equipment 2, and preventing the oscillation of a signal near the resonance frequency.
